Sec. 151.503. DETERMINATION IF NO REPORT FILED.

(a)If a person fails to file a report, the comptroller shall estimate the amount of receipts of the person subject to the sales tax, the amount of total sales prices of taxable items sold, leased, or rented by the person to another for storage, use, or consumption in this state, and the total sales prices of taxable items acquired by the person for storage, use, or consumption without the payment of the use tax to a retailer for each period or the total period for which the person failed to report as required by this chapter.
(b)The estimate required by Subsection (a) of this section may be made on any information available to the comptroller.
